To solve the problem that conventional back jet-type suction conveyance equipment for use in the excavation and removal of accumulated mud disables continuous suction conveyance due to the application of local suction to only the periphery of a suction port when the target mud and the like have no fluidity, and makes working efficiency low because the suction port is apt to be clogged with solid matter.
An agitating blade is set in a bucket 11 which is expanded from the suction port 21; and a suction conveyance mechanism and an excavation and agitation mechanism are integrated together to enable the continuous suction of the mud with no fluidity. The excavation is performed concurrently with the rotation of the agitating blade; and excavated sediment is sucked in while being crushed by the agitating blade, so as to enable the continuous suction of the mud with no fluidity.
